Lecture # 1 Topic: History of the development of the doctrine of tuberculosis. Etiology of tuberculosis

Tuberculosis is one of the most ancient and widespread diseases. Changes in the tubercular character were discovered during excavations in the bone remains of Stone Age people and Egyptian mummies. Doctors of ancient centuries identified a specific symptom of this disease.
